### Partner SFTP Drop — Ingest Behavior

Files from the Cobblerun partner drop land in a staging directory and are swept every five minutes by the Hathersage ingest daemon. Partial uploads are detected via a rename convention; anything without the final suffix is skipped. If a partner reports missing files, check sweep timing before escalating, since late renames are the usual cause. The daemon reads its sweep and retry behavior from the constants shown here.

tuning constants:
RATE_LIMITS = {
    "zorael": 10,
    "oliix": 1,
    "holix": 2,
    "quenix": 10,
}

## Deployment

The Lanternfish nightly reindex runs as a one-shot job kicked off by the scheduler around 02:30. If support gets tickets about stale search results, the usual culprit is a reindex that died halfway — just rerun the job, it's idempotent. Deploys are a plain image swap; no migrations, no downtime. Logs land in the usual place under the indexer namespace. Before rerunning anything, double-check the job picked up the current settings, shown here.

config for bahop-baduf:
[kasion]
team = lamath
access_code = ac_d807e5
host = kasion.paliqcloud.corp
port = 4000
owner = julix.tamvan
peer = frair.qorvelsoft.local

Capacity note for the Larkspindle typo-squat scanner. Current load is ~40k new package names per day across the three mirrored registries we watch. Edit-distance comparison dominates CPU; memory stays flat as long as the candidate cache is bounded. If a registry adds namespaces, revisit worker counts first. The tuning constants we run in production are listed below.

tuning constants:
RATE_LIMITS = {
    "wenwyn": 5,
    "druael": 1,
}

## Further Reading

The replica-lag alarm for the Dunmere cluster fires when apparent lag exceeds the threshold for three consecutive checks. Most pages trace back to long-running analytics queries pinning the replica, not genuine replication trouble. Thresholds were last tuned after the Q3 load test, and the rationale is worth understanding before changing them. The tuning history, query kill procedure, and alarm configuration are all collected on the internal page below.

runbook for tagug-hafog: https://jira.lumiclabs.internal/projects/pages/pages/9773c0d8